Common Cracked Foundation Repair Jobs
Foundation Crack Repair - addresses visible cracks to prevent further structural issues.
Uneven Floor Leveling - corrects sloped or cracked floors caused by foundation settling.
Basement Wall Stabilization - reinforces basement walls to resist bowing or shifting.
Pier and Beam Repair - restores support for homes with pier and beam foundations.
Soil Stabilization - improves soil conditions to reduce future foundation movement.
Waterproofing Services - prevents water intrusion that can weaken foundation stability.
Cracked Foundation Repair Questions
What are common signs of a cracked foundation? Cracks in walls, uneven floors, and sticking doors or windows may indicate foundation issues.
Is foundation repair necessary for minor cracks? Small cracks can sometimes be cosmetic, but it's important to have an inspection to determine if repair is needed.
What types of foundation repair methods are available? Techniques include wall stabilization, piering, and underpinning to address different types of foundation damage.
How can property owners prevent foundation problems? Proper drainage, maintaining soil moisture levels, and addressing leaks can help reduce the risk of foundation damage.
